Drug detox and alcohol detoxification is a process that a person who has been addicted and dependent to drugs and alcohol will have to undergo once they stop using these substances suddenly. Individuals who abuse alcohol and drugs can't stop or don't wish to stop using these substances given that they know they've got to detox, which can be extremely uncomfortable as well as painful occasionally. Luckily, specialists in drug treatment centers are trained and experienced with the drug detox and alcohol detoxification process and the way to make this course of action as comfortable and safe as possible. It is possible to avoid certain withdrawal symptoms, make sure they are more manageable, or at least make sure they are tolerable while they last which can be typically only a matter of days. Folks who go through drug detox or alcohol detoxification shouldn't stop here, and leaving rehab after only achieving this makes all progress this far mute. This is because people who only detox and receive no further rehab fare just as well as someone who never received any treatment to begin with. Detoxification isn't rehabilitation, so folks who undergo drug detox and alcohol detoxification should invest in a thorough plan for treatment addresses all aspects of their addiction.
